Tasting Notes: This perfect introduction to Paula Kornell’s sparkling wines has all the elegance, refinement and freshness that one would expect from the best bubbles. Its racy acidity makes the wine lively and refreshing, while the small amount of residual sugar gives the wine weight and depth alongside the aromas of lemon pith, fresh peaches, just-ripe apricots, toast, acacia and honeysuckle. Ideal for a Sunday afternoon in the garden, a weekend picnic or at the beginning of a meal, this approachable, highly drinkable wine will satisfy all tastes.

RS: 6.5 g/L
TA: 7.5 g/L
Alcohol: 12%
Disgorgement Date: March 26, 2021

Sustainable.

Grape Sourcing: Fruit for this wine comes from certified sustainable vineyards in some of the coolest
growing regions around California. The vineyards are managed by fifth-generation grape growers, and were awarded the California Green Medal Award for Sustainable Winegrowing in Business.

The History
A fourth-generation sparkling wine producer, Paula Kornell is reviving her father’s pioneering commitment to the Napa Valley as founder of Hanns Kornell Champagne Cellars. Originally from Germany, and a Holocaust survivor, third-generation winemaker Hanns Kornell was an early advocate of
making Méthode Champenoise sparkling wines in the Napa Valley. To him, and to Paula, California, especially the Napa Valley, has long been the land of plenty.

Paula grew up in the family winery, learning from the bottom up how to do every job, from tasting base wines to hand-riddling bottles and giving tours. Along the way she built lifelong friendships at home and abroad and became a sensational host, just like her mom, Marilouise Rossini Kornell, whose SwissItalian heritage was often reflected in her cooking.

After spending years consulting with esteemed wine brands, regions and associations across the Napa Valley and Sonoma County, Paula Kornell launched her own sparkling wine brand with the release of the 2017 Napa Valley Blanc de Noirs in 2019 and California Brut on Valentine’s Day of 2020.

The Bubbles
The Pinot Noir and Chardonnay grapes for the Napa Valley Blanc de Noirs come from the historic Mitsuko’s Vineyard in Carneros. The fruit for the California Brut is grown in River Junction by fifth-generation grape growers, who were awarded the California Green Medal for Sustainable Winegrowing.
In 2020 a Blanc de Blancs from Carneros Chardonnay was put on the yeast; it will spend another year en tirage before release in 2023. A California Brut Rosé is set for release in 2024.

Winemaking
Robin Akhurst is the winemaker for Paula Kornell Sparkling Wine. A native of Scotland, Robin has worked around the globe, arriving in the Napa Valley in 2009. He serves as director of winemaking for Vintage Wine Estates, where he oversees the wines of Clos Pegase, Swanson and his own brands, Aspara
Cellars and Library Collection Wines.

Robin and Paula remain true to Hanns Kornell’s traditional commitment to Méthode Champenoise, a time-intensive production method for making sparkling wine that originated in Champagne.
